A Brief Overview of Virtual Reality (VR)

Virtual Reality (VR) is a cutting-edge technology that simulates a three-dimensional virtual environment, immerses users, and interacts with them in real-time. By wearing a specialized headset equipped with motion sensing devices, players are thrown into a computer-generated world that stimulates their physical presence in virtual spaces. The concept of VR is based on crafting an experience so realistic that it tricks the brain into believing it’s in a different reality.

Initial Introduction to VR in the Gaming Industry

The gaming industry has always been first in line to adopt and experiment with innovative technologies, and VR was no exception. From the primitive “Sword of Damocles” in 1968 to the sophisticated “Oculus Rift,” VR’s evolution in the gaming industry has been nothing short of fascinating.

The adoption of VR gaming began in the 1990s, but it wasn’t very successful due to the significant technical limitations at the time. However, steady advancements in technology have led to the rapid development of VR hardware and software, making VR gaming much more accessible and enjoyable for gaming enthusiasts around the world.

Challenges Faced: Technical Glitches, High Equipment Cost

Despite the boundless benefits of VR, it’s not without its share of challenges. One of the primary obstacles that VR faces is the prevalence of technical glitches. Given the relatively nascent stage of this technology, it is not uncommon to encounter graphical errors or tracking issues during gameplay. These glitches can disrupt the immersive experience, leading to gamer dissatisfaction.

The high cost of VR equipment is another hurdle that restricts widespread adoption. High-end VR headsets can be prohibitively expensive for many potential users, and that’s not factoring in the potential need for a powerful computer or console to run the software. Add to this the potential need for physical hardware like VR-ready chairs, and the cost can add up quickly.

Furthermore, many users suffer from motion sickness when using VR equipment, discouraging long-term use of the technology. While developers are scrambling to address these hurdles, these issues continue to pose significant challenges to the mass adoption of VR casino gaming.
